About this topic
Number of cars per household shows how many registered motor vehicles are available to people living in a household. It is a measure of access to private transport rather than total travel activity.
This topic is useful for understanding mobility, transport choice, and access to jobs and services. It should be read with public transport availability, household type, income, and travel to work, because high or low car ownership can reflect very different local conditions.
Interpretation notes
- This measures registered motor vehicles owned or used by residents that were garaged or parked at or near the dwelling on Census night.
- Vehicle counts are a household access measure, not a direct measure of how often people drive or commute.

Key insight
In 2021, 1 motor vehicle was the most common car-ownership level among households in Penfield, accounting for 56.7% (131 households). This share was higher than Playford (C) (34.6%). Since 2016, the biggest change was in 1 motor vehicle, which increased by 46 households and 12.1 percentage points.

Data table
Number of cars per household for Penfield. Car ownership. 2021 and 2016 counts, percentages, and change compared with Playford (C).
| Category | 2021 | 2016 | Change |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Count | % | Playford (C)% | Count | % | Playford (C)% | Count | pp | |
| No motor vehicles | 23 | 10.0% | 8.8% | 12 | 6.3% | 9.5% | +11 | +3.7pp |
| 1 motor vehicle | 131 | 56.7% | 34.6% | 85 | 44.6% | 35.1% | +46 | +12.1pp |
| 2 motor vehicles | 31 | 13.4% | 32.9% | 56 | 29.5% | 31.6% | -25 | -16.1pp |
| 3 or more motor vehicles | 26 | 11.3% | 17.5% | 28 | 14.9% | 14.7% | -2 | -3.6pp |
| Not stated | 26 | 11.3% | 6.1% | 11 | 5.5% | 9.1% | +15 | +5.8pp |
| Total households | 231 | 100.0% | 100.0% | 191 | 100.0% | 100.0% | +40 | 0.0pp |
